For forklift and industrial-equipment buyers, a machine may remain in service long after the original label becomes difficult to read. The safest starting point is the complete 28100-56040 or 028000-5520 number together with the Toyota 14B or 2L engine record. The supplied version on this page is 12V, 2.5kW, 11T and CW.
A distributor should not substitute a nearby Toyota starter only because the body length or solenoid position appears familiar. The 38.5° clocking, Ø105 locating diameter and 14.5 mm/18 mm drive references give the sample-approval team specific points to compare.
The reference set spans Toyota, Denso and aftermarket formats. Preserve all digits in 028000-5520, 28100-56040, 28100-56080 or 128000-3522, then add the customer’s engine or machine details. Shortened numbers can place the inquiry into the wrong family.
Count eleven pinion teeth on the removed unit.
Photograph the offset mounting ears straight-on.
Compare the locating diameter and drive-end projections.
Record the terminal orientation before approving packing artwork.

A visually similar Toyota starter may use a different pinion. Tooth count affects engagement with the ring gear and is easy to verify before shipment. Photograph and count the teeth on the removed unit, then keep that image with the approved 28100-56040 sample record so future orders are checked against the same drive configuration.
